Pot-valiance is a noun that refers to false bravery or courage. There are several synonyms for pot-valiance, including bravado, swagger, bluster, and bombast. Bravado is a term used to describe a show of bravery or confidence, often to impress others. Swagger describes a confident or arrogant walk or behavior. Bluster refers to loud, boastful talk without substance. Bombast means excessively pompous or grandiose language that lacks sincerity. All these words describe behavior or language that is meant to appear brave but is not actually genuine courage.
